Indonesia has taken another step forward in its quest to become a leading electric vehicle (EV) player, with the world’s two largest producers of EV batteries recently announcing major projects in the country. However, the developments highlight the paradoxical centrality of carbon-intensive mining to EV production, despite hopes that the EV production process could be further decarbonised.

A recent report found that relatively few companies in the Asia-Pacific region have adopted net-zero carbon emission strategies to date. Nevertheless, there are grounds for cautious optimism as pacesetters in the region announce ambitious targets and experiment with innovative decarbonisation strategies.
